#3002 Gallery...
Below are pics of #3002 outside enjoying the natural
sunlight. #3002 is a detailed Bachmann Spectrum GP30. All photos
do not show the horns on the cab, as they are not permanently attached,
to allow for strorage of the unit in its original box. I forgot to
attach them for the photos.
Below #3002 cruises by our photographer. The open
window on the right side serves as a reminder that these units do not have
air conditioning.
Below is a view looking slightly up at #3002. The
coil car in the back shows that #3002 is the only unit working this train
today. This "Big C&O" paint job is rare for C&O GP30s.
